Hash Functions


Calculate a hash (aka message digest) of data. Implementations are from Sun (java.security.MessageDigest) and GNU.

If you want to get the hash of a file in a form that is easier to use in automated systems, try the online md5sum tool.

String hash
Binary hash
File hash
Warning Maximum upload size is 5 MB
Results
Original text 21,18,28,33,29,7,4,1,41,6,5,51,3,17,12,24,19,40,50,0,30,1,2,7,10,39,32,4,46,0,17,13,50,24,20,26,47,41,44,15,50,10,48,39,13,11,43,38,20,39,38,5,35,51,6,25,0,13,8,49,5,0,28,19,42,7,17,37,15,46,37,11,24,20,6,21,1,9,18,41,34,48,8,46,34,6,16,9,28,8,45,4,12,41,23,45,42,36,14,19,5,29,14,3,33,16,32,40,51,51,22,42,40,19,7,36,15,44,50,26,32,27,12,31,39,23,35,3,15,27,46,25,42,13,14,28,22,32,23,10,12,44,36,26,4,31,43,30,38,24,38,23,43,35,31,45,27,2,16,17,11,20,37,36,25,26,44,29,49,21,47,22,49,31,11,35,45,27,34,21,30,9,1,48,8,18,33,18,29,47,22,25,9,33,10,3,16,14,2,49,47,37,40,34,43,30,2,48,-f4e364848daa4e0031b16026
Original bytes 32312c31382c32382c33332c32392c372c342c312c34312c36... (length=609)
Adler32 84b375d2
CRC32 6a0b3925
Haval 6a4583f0d7599b4ce90b8153cebadad6
MD2 8419ca56d130b6b0a0427db0b9d98e06
MD4 0a9758b5f4576661a14d5f1628a0a127
MD5 1a2044f72e603a49b3efb06a77434da4
RipeMD128 c63ab2aa6387a6aed33c1866025f0b8f
RipeMD160 82c470cac69eb81311f0fcc548ac2c34fca192de
SHA-1 d374021e709d0c38f7e392c507a51cd3680230c4
SHA-256 76be9b4b6b5f1271f95cd9636a8ccc9195f898fadd94676f3c12ad5eab9a4157
SHA-384 66ccc25054fa33e5895913190dc1475f8dc20336c9c0770d4e4c22d925be24a4b3bf707296fe26e85456bc74d9a02406
SHA-512 0d9117c418bc568e24563a5114a77609b25d10e9cbfa243d4ab51edbe54d48f449fa9cd0f03b2059ecd9a4e88b0f0e45b8fd47e4227be33665398d51a6c5138a
Tiger ac9c2f7453285ae35f944e9b6cba0941075adc01a0a2958a
Whirlpool-0 efa1ce732ea5ae6267c51df56a6ae46422c6d3b8fc7f4c7b2a2c5c5cc267e082e95a7db0efe61489969f8ce499923a774a04a2dc799e65f8a9006994233b65b3 null
Whirlpool-T bef0f3b0281223006a4a7f46651ad76fbe040ea2a6fc22433f133a9524b55e6b4827ebd962339d97e10895c74e8ae9043d474ec538f2f816db1701526828ab8d
Whirlpool 68b13d316c3655dd8a5cbc4cea4764d776c40afdd578bb4939e55b0a15bc6259d45c83dd23cebc1453e2b06dcef6d07831e117b5d060f335b06985766e201dff